πάλιν

Ancient Greek

Alternative forms

Etymology

Frozen adverbial accusative of *πάλις (*pális) from Proto-Indo-European *kʷl̥His. Closely related to πέλω (pélō, to go, be) and πάλαι (pálai, before, long ago).

Pronunciation

 

Adverb

πᾰ́λῐν (pálin)

  1. (of place) back, backwards
    1. (with a notion of contradiction)
  2. (of time) again, once more, anew
  3. again, in turn, doubly
